rockAtlanta Rhythm Section
Get ready to relive the golden era of Southern rock as Atlanta Rhythm Section takes the stage at intimate and legendary venues across the country. Best known for timeless hits like 'So Into You,' 'Imaginary Lover,' and 'Spooky,' these Georgia-born rock icons have been delivering soulful, groove-driven performances since the early 1970s — and they show absolutely no signs of slowing down. countryAsleep At the Wheel
Get ready to two-step the night away as the legendary Asleep at the Wheel rolls into venues across the country in spring 2026. For over five decades, this Grammy-winning Texas institution has kept the spirit of Western swing alive with a sound that blends honky-tonk country, jazz, and blues into an irresistible, foot-stomping experience. From their iconic tributes to Bob Wills to their original anthems of the open road, every performance is a masterclass in American roots music delivered with infectious energy and unmatched musicianship.
